Sugar Blue is a star of the Chicago Blues scene, and is known for playing harmonica on the Rolling Stones single “Miss You” and on other tracks such as “Some Girls” and “Send It to Me”. Sugar Blue was born in Harlem and made his debuts with Willie Dixon, Roosevelt Sykes, Johnny Shines and Louisiana Red. When he came to Paris in 1977, pianist and singer Memphis Slim hooked him up with some memorable recording sessions. Sugar Blue’s song “Another Man Done Gone” is part of a compilation called “Blues Explosion” which won a Grammy award in 1984. In 1987 Sugar Blue appeared with Brownie McGhee in the Alan Parker’ film “Angel Heart”.
